The operation is the result of the breakdown
Breakdown phenomenonBreakdown reasonsImprovement measures
Gland too heatToo large pressure ratio of faces

Contacting of Static assembly and rotation assembly

The assembling inclination

Too big amount of spring impression
Adjustment the impression according to seal assembly drawing size request
Adjustment the installs precision reasonable (the metal surface

which contacts with the seal packing collar, takes rubber Ra=1.25~2.5µm & to the PTFE is smaller than Ra=0.63~1.25µm ), The proper alignment (when axle diameter is 10~130mm) is 20~30µm, the verticality (when the axle diameter is 20-120mm )is d/120 (d is axle diameter), when makes the seal packing collar with the synthetic rubber is 1/250, when uses the teflon to make the seal packing collar is 1/500

Install according to the assembling specifications strictly.
Face leakageToo small pressure ratio of faces

The assembling inclination

The strength of twist the screw is non-uniformity

Too small amount of spring impression
Adjustment the impression according to seal assembly drawing size request

Reinstall, carefully adjust the assemble position
